Why is Efficient Inventory Management Important?

Efficient inventory management during an office move is crucial for several reasons. Firstly, it ensures that all items are accounted for and nothing gets lost or misplaced during the transition. This helps maintain productivity and prevents unnecessary expenses in replacing lost or damaged items. Additionally, efficient inventory management allows for a smooth setup in the new office space, minimizing downtime and ensuring employees can get back to work quickly.

Creating a Detailed Inventory List

To effectively manage your furniture and equipment inventory, create a detailed list that includes all relevant information such as item description, quantity, condition, location, and any special handling instructions. This list will serve as a reference throughout the move, helping you keep track of each item's status.

Labeling and Tagging Systems

Implementing a labeling and tagging system is essential for efficient inventory management during an office move. Assign unique labels or numbers to each item or box, and clearly mark them on the corresponding inventory list. This will make it easier to identify items and ensure they are delivered to the correct location in the new office.

Disassembling Furniture and Equipment

To optimize space during transportation, disassemble larger furniture and equipment items whenever possible. Keep all screws, bolts, and other small parts organized in labeled bags or boxes and attach them securely to the corresponding item. This will make reassembly much easier later on.

Securing Fragile Items

Fragile items require extra attention during an office move. Wrap delicate items in bubble wrap or foam padding before placing them in boxes. Loading and Unloading Procedures

Ensure that professional movers follow proper loading and unloading procedures to minimize the risk of damage to your furniture and equipment inventory. This includes using appropriate lifting techniques, securing items with straps or ties inside the moving truck, and using protective blankets or covers for added protection.

Tracking Systems

Implementing a tracking system allows you to monitor the progress of your furniture and equipment inventory throughout the office move. This can be done through a combination of physical checklists, digital tools, or software specifically designed for inventory management. Regularly update the status of each item as it is packed, loaded, transported, and unloaded.

Minimizing Downtime

Efficiently managing your furniture and equipment inventory during an office move involves minimizing downtime as much as possible. Coordinate with professional movers to create a schedule that allows for a smooth transition. Consider moving items in stages, prioritizing essential equipment and furniture to ensure minimal disruption to daily operations.

Insurance Coverage

Make sure you have appropriate insurance coverage for your furniture and equipment inventory during the office move. Check with your current insurance provider to determine if your policy includes coverage for damage or loss during transportation. If necessary, consider purchasing additional insurance specifically tailored to an office relocation.

Communication with Professional Movers

Maintaining clear and open communication with professional movers is essential throughout the entire process. Provide them with detailed instructions regarding handling, loading, and unloading procedures. Inform them of any special requirements or considerations regarding certain items in your inventory.

Handling Specialized Equipment

If your office includes specialized equipment such as server racks, medical devices, or laboratory instruments, it's important to inform professional movers about their specific handling requirements. Some equipment may require additional expertise or special packaging materials to ensure safe transportation.

Dealing with Potential Challenges

During an office move, unexpected challenges may arise. It's important to be prepared and have contingency plans in place. Anticipate potential obstacles such as limited access to the building, narrow hallways or doorways, or other logistical issues that could impact the safe transport of your furniture and equipment inventory.

Keeping Employees Informed

Effective communication with employees is crucial during an office move. Keep them informed about the progress of the move, any changes in workspace arrangements, and how it may affect their daily routines. Setting Up the New Office Space

Once your furniture and equipment inventory has been safely transported to the new office space, it's time to set everything up efficiently. Refer to your detailed inventory list and follow a systematic approach to unpacking and arranging items in their designated locations. This will help minimize downtime and ensure a smooth transition for employees.

Post-Move Inventory Audit

After the move, conduct a thorough inventory audit to ensure everything has been successfully transported and accounted for. Check each item against your inventory list and note any damages or missing items. This will help you address any issues with the professional movers and file any necessary insurance claims if required.
